Key Responsibilities Data, Reporting & Analytics
  • Lead the adoption of self‑service analytics and the rollout of standardised audience, sales and marketing reporting across the organisation.
  • Design, build and maintain dashboards and reports for executive leadership and stakeholders, ensuring timely access to clear, accurate and actionable insights.
  • Deliver regular and ad‑hoc reporting and analysis to support decision‑making, performance tracking and post‑campaign evaluation.
  • Analyse data to produce insights and recommendations aligned to commercial and strategic objectives, including fan behaviour, ticketing performance and revenue optimisation.
Audience Insight & Research
  • Develop and manage Silverstone’s “always‑on” audience research programme, including post‑visit surveys.
  • Project manage bespoke audience research initiatives, working with internal teams and external agencies to deliver projects on time and within budget.
  • Support the development and implementation of audience segmentation frameworks in collaboration with the CRM Manager.
Marketing & Customer Data Enablement
  • Support the Marketing teams with data selections for CRM, paid social and other marketing activity to enable personalisation and maximum engagement.
  • Support the growth of first‑party data through data acquisition.
Data Governance & Quality
  • Ensure all data usage complies with GDPR and relevant data protection legislation, escalating risks or breaches where required.
  • Establish and maintain robust data stewardship, access management, auditing and quality control processes to build organisational confidence in data integrity.
